Pathology is the branch of medical science that focuses on studying diseases, their causes, nature, development, and effects on the body. It plays a crucial role in diagnosing illnesses and guiding treatment decisions. Main Branches of Pathology
Histopathology
Examines tissue samples (like biopsy or tumour samples) under a microscope. Helps diagnose cancers, inflammation, and organ diseases.
Cytopathology
Studies individual cells (like Pap smears) to detect abnormalities or infections.
Hematology
Focuses on blood disorders, such as anemia, leukemia, or clotting issues.
Clinical Pathology
Involves testing blood, urine, sputum, and body fluids for infections, kidney/liver function, diabetes, etc.
Microbiology
Detects microorganisms like bacteria, viruses, fungi, and parasites.
Immunology
Analyses immune system disorders and autoimmune diseases.
Molecular Pathology
Uses genetic testing to diagnose diseases at a DNA level, like some cancers or inherited disorders.
Role of Pathologists
Main Responsibilities of a Pathologist:
Diagnosing Disease:
Tissue samples (biopsies): They examine tissue under a microscope to determine if it's cancerous, inflamed, infected, etc.
Autopsies: They investigate causes of death, especially when it’s sudden or unexplained.
Cytology: They analyse cells, like in Pap smears, to detect abnormalities.
Blood tests: They interpret lab results to diagnose conditions like anemia, infections, leukemia, etc.
Guiding Treatment:
They help oncologists understand the type and stage of cancer. Their reports can determine whether a patient needs surgery, chemo, or other treatments.
Lab Management:
Many pathologists oversee clinical labs to ensure tests are accurate and done safely. They set protocols for testing and interpret complex lab data.
Specialisations within Pathology:
Anatomic Pathology: Focuses on body tissues (surgical pathology, autopsy, cytopathology).
Clinical Pathology: Focuses on lab tests on bodily fluids (hematology, microbiology, chemistry).
Research & Teaching:
Many pathologists are involved in medical research or teaching in academic hospitals.
